Runbook fragment — webhook retries on Pellwick. Quick refresher before the sync: delivery attempts back off at 1m, 5m, 30m, then hourly up to 24h. Anything past 24h gets parked in the dead-letter queue, and we don't auto-replay from there — someone has to kick it manually. 4xx responses (except 429) stop retries immediately, so partners returning 403 on rotated keys will just silently stall. If you're debugging a stalled endpoint this week, start from the delivery trace pinned below.

build token for tawif-bahip: htk31_68bba16e1afabfef4ecc69408c06f16

## Runbook: report export timezones (Lanterbrook Analytics)

All report exports are generated in UTC and converted to the tenant's configured zone at render time. Release 4.2 removes the legacy server-local fallback, which previously caused off-by-one-day rows for Westport-hosted tenants. After deploy, spot-check one export per region against the UTC source. Export bundles are signed for integrity verification; the signing key follows below.

deploy key for kagup-bawig: bky9_ZMq28eTw9

For this week's sync: the Pulsegather sidecar now aggregates counters in 10s windows before flushing to the Harborline collector. Verification covers window boundary correctness, dropped-sample handling under backpressure, and restart recovery from the WAL. Load tests will run against the staging collector at 50k samples/sec. All test harness requests must authenticate against the collector's ingest endpoint, so the suite needs credentials configured before Thursday's run. Use the following bearer token for the staging harness.

login token, tagef-tagep: eyJhbGciOiJIUzI1NiIsInR5cCI6IkpXVCJ9.eyJzdWIiOiIBXyeYEoalzIn0.6TI7VhOJMHm9

It bundles priority scheduling, the Fernly reporting module, and two advisory sessions per month. Pricing lands roughly 20% above Basic. Pilot branches in Greymoor and Tellwick showed strong uptake among long-tenured customers, so lead with retention messaging rather than acquisition. Training materials arrive in week two; enrollment targets will follow in your branch packets. The confidential outline of the broader plan appears below.

confidential, bawip-fahap: Gross margin on Ulaael came in at 5 percent against a plan of 10 percent. Only 5 of the 100 pilot accounts renewed Ulaael, so a churn review is set for July 1.